Very Vintage Christmas

Hello again, 25 Tags of Christmas is still going and here is my 2nd Tag for you to create.

I chose a wonderful pastel/faded type Santa image form the Very Vintage Christmas Collage sheet along with one of the background images from the Christmas in Nature ATC Set . I then printed them on 160 GSM White premium digital paper.

I gathered a few things from my stash to get an idea of the type of tag I wanted to create.


I decided to make a start with vintage music sheet page. My thinking here is to make a vintage Christmas tag. I turned the page over and glued each side half way in so it made a strip for my tag without having a blank edge. I then adhered this onto a piece of black cardstock (no reason except it was laying around) to use as a backing to strengthen my tag. Then I used one of my tag dies and die cut the tag. Using my Vintage Photo distress ink, I sponged around my edges.

Having a play with placement of items from my stash, I decide to distress the edges of my images and sponge with the Vintage Photo distress ink. Now it is starting to look a bit more vintage. At this stage it’s a matter of playing with placement again and picking out what to finish it with.

I adhered my background image with liquid glue (use your preferred medium) and the adhered the pale blue lace at the bottom of my tag. Then using the same designed lace I adhered the pale pink on top with a touch of blue showing.

Using foam dots and foam strip, I adhered my Santa inspired image. Next I used some glittery red thread and tied a bow in my wooden button and then adhered to the tag.

Lastly, I added some cream lace ribbon to the eye of my tag.

Vintage Valentine

Getting ready for some Valentine Gift giving with Ephemoire and her VintageValentine Collage Sheet #2 file.

A bit of everything with this Collage sheet - I cut all the images out and then sponged with Vintage photo ink. 

I found a heart shaped box of Raffaello chocolates so I adhered the image on with foam dots so it sits off the top.


A cute note card and envelope set with one of the small hearts on the back flap.


I used some old music sheet paper to create my rosette with another of the images. Adhered onto a white and gold straw with some ribbons on the back and another of the smaller hearts with a serrated circle of music paper to tie it all together.


Lastly, my last image with some more music paper and a large paper clip using the two large hearts that are glued together holding the clip, which in turn is holding my leftover ephemera.
